Construction
Cutting
I start the construction of every bag by cutting out the body and sides by hand and punching out each stitch hole, one by one.

Assembly
Setting Rivets
I begin assembling the bag by setting each rivet by hand. Our rivets and buckles are solid brass. After setting the rivets, I form the bag by making hard folds where the bag will need to take its shape. This allows for the bag to have the structure of a briefcase.

Finishing
Stitching
The final step of assembly is stitching. I hand stitch each bag, without a sewing machine. I stitch with 2 needles in my hands using a waxed cord. After stitching is finished, each bag moves into our quality control stage. Once we are sure that everything is perfect, after several days of production, your bag is done.
